Bluebeam Revu provides a set of markup tools to add text, notes, CAD drawings, stamps, and highlights to documents. ![]() Photos and videos can also be embedded within markups. A markups list on the tool records all markups that are added to a document.īluebeam Revu's customizable markup tools are conveniently located on a side panel bar where users can add most frequently used tools. These toolsets can be exported and shared with project partners to increase collaboration. Document files can be uploaded to the cloud or proprietary servers and shared with the rest of the project team. Users can also create bookmarks as well as customize hyperlinks and page labels. PDFs created with Bluebeam Revu can be searched by keywords and symbols. Users can log in to Bluebeam Studio to access an existing Studio project or Studio session if an existing account already exists.īluebeam Revu is a collaborative project management solution that includes document management, built-in mark-up and hyperlink tools, customizable permission settings, and live activity feeds. ![]() Users can upload CAD drawings, project plans, or even contract documents and invite other team members to work any document together. From there, users can collaboratively mark up, annotate and edit documents to complete projects in real-time. Bluebeam Revu automatically saves all comments and document changes so teams never lose any important project information.īluebeam Revu is priced differently at 3 different levels: Revu Standard, Revu CAD, Revu eXtreme. Revu Standard is priced at $349/per seat and includes 2D/3D markup, editing, and collaboration tools. ![]() Revu CAD is priced at $449 and includes 2D and 3D PDF creation. Revu eXtreme is priced at $599/per seat and includes OCR and process automation capabilities.īluebeam Revu is used by design and construction professionals that need to streamline project planning and improve team collaboration.
